New Delhi, June 25 -- Congress President Mallikarjun Kharge on Wednesday accused the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) and Prime Minister Narendra Modi of using the 50th anniversary of the Emergency to divert public attention from issues like unemployment, inflation and demonetisation.
Kharge said the Modi-led government was trying to cover up its "failures and repeated lies" by marking the day as "Samvidhan Hatya Diwas" and focusing on a chapter of history that had ended decades ago.
